fourowdys Posted September 21, 2009 #1 Share Posted September 21, 2009 We returned this AM from the September 13 sailing of the Conquest. This was the morning of the ALL CREW immigration. We actually docked right after 5:30 AM (an hour early) and they began soon after that. When we finally left the baggage area at around 11:00 there was crew still in line! The food onboard was fantastic! We are Diamond Plus members on RCCL and have been on Conquest before -- this is was the best food we have ever had on a cruise ship -- it was REALLY good! It was a great cruise -- had a little rain most days -- nothing to spoil activities. Should you have questions. I'll try to answer.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...

Was football ever played on the big screen (husband wants to know) thanks The movies changed every day. Ones I remember off the top of my head: Casino Royale, Seven Pounds, High School Musical 3, and U2 concert tour. Saturday there was the Tennessee (I think) college football game; I remember it because the game ran long and they moved the movie showing into the Degas Lounge. Rain did cancel one activity for us. We booked a dolphin swim tour through Carnival (fortunately) and it got canceled due to a downpour. Our refund went through--in full!--about an hour after the ship sailed.
